NEWS
UNSOLVED UI Started nicht, aber IO-Broker läuft
-
Seit Heute startet das UI nicht mehr auf
localhost:8081, es schein sich aufzuhängen; Vorher keine Probleme. Gestern habe ich den Pushbullet adapter installiert und ein paar Veränderungen an den Scripts gemacht.
Der iobroker läuft aber weil er auf Datenpunkte von FEHM reagiert.Hier verharrt das UI
|Hardwaresystem:| Pi3 B|
|Arbeitsspeicher:| 1GB |
|Festplattenart:| SD-Karte |
|Betriebssystem:| Raspian Stretch V9 | -
iobroker list instances
-
pi@paradise:/opt/iobroker/log $ iobroker list instances system.adapter.admin.0 : admin - enabled, port: 8081, bind: 0.0.0.0, run as: admin + system.adapter.alexa2.0 : alexa2 - enabled + system.adapter.discovery.0 : discovery - enabled + system.adapter.email.0 : email - enabled + system.adapter.hm-rega.0 : hm-rega - enabled + system.adapter.hm-rpc.0 : hm-rpc - enabled, port: 0 + system.adapter.hm-rpc.1 : hm-rpc - enabled, port: 0 + system.adapter.info.0 : info - enabled + system.adapter.javascript.0 : javascript - enabled + system.adapter.pushbullet.0 : pushbullet - enabled + system.adapter.scenes.0 : scenes - enabled + system.adapter.shelly.0 : shelly - enabled, port: 1882, bind: 0.0.0.0 + instance is alive
Habe das gemacht aber das Problem besteht weiterhin; und Raspi neu gestartet habe ich auch schon aber das gleiche Problem.
curl -sL https://iobroker.net/fix.sh | bash -
-
@fluidfred Bitte in CodeTags setzen
-
@Thomas-Braun
Wie geht das, CodeTags setzen? -
und hier noch die Prozesse die laufen.
pi@paradise:/opt/iobroker/log $ ps -ef |grep io root 12 2 0 08:08 ? 00:00:00 [migration/0] root 15 2 0 08:08 ? 00:00:00 [migration/1] root 20 2 0 08:08 ? 00:00:00 [migration/2] root 25 2 0 08:08 ? 00:00:00 [migration/3] root 41 2 0 08:08 ? 00:00:00 [rpciod] root 43 2 0 08:08 ? 00:00:00 [xprtiod] root 47 2 0 08:08 ? 00:00:00 [nfsiod] root 62 2 0 08:08 ? 00:00:00 [DWC Notificatio] message+ 331 1 0 08:08 ? 00:00:00 /usr/bin/dbus-daemon --system --address=systemd: --nofork --nopidfile --systemd-activation root 468 421 0 08:08 ? 00:00:00 lightdm --session-child 14 17 pi 484 468 0 08:08 ? 00:00:00 /usr/bin/lxsession -s LXDE-pi -e LXDE pi 493 476 0 08:08 ? 00:00:00 /usr/bin/dbus-daemon --session --address=systemd: --nofork --nopidfile --systemd-activation pi 587 484 0 08:08 ? 00:00:00 /usr/bin/ssh-agent x-session-manager iobroker 9060 1 12 09:29 ? 00:02:38 iobroker.js-controller iobroker 9093 9060 0 09:29 ? 00:00:06 io.discovery.0 iobroker 9114 9060 0 09:29 ? 00:00:08 io.info.0 iobroker 9131 9060 1 09:29 ? 00:00:14 io.alexa2.0 iobroker 9151 9060 5 09:29 ? 00:01:09 io.shelly.0 iobroker 9407 9060 1 09:30 ? 00:00:15 io.hm-rega.0 iobroker 9593 9060 3 09:30 ? 00:00:41 io.javascript.0 iobroker 9605 9060 0 09:30 ? 00:00:06 io.scenes.0 iobroker 9625 9060 0 09:30 ? 00:00:06 io.email.0 iobroker 9648 9060 0 09:30 ? 00:00:11 io.hm-rpc.0 iobroker 9673 9060 0 09:30 ? 00:00:09 io.hm-rpc.1 iobroker 9692 9060 0 09:30 ? 00:00:07 io.pushbullet.0 iobroker 11049 9060 21 09:51 ? 00:00:05 io.admin.0 pi 11078 3207 0 09:51 pts/0 00:00:00 grep --color=auto io
-
@fluidfred
Ich würde sagen, da fehlt der web-Adaper.iobroker add web
Und der Server läuft auch im falschen runlevel.
who -r
Da sollte RunLevel 3 (ohne GUI) laufen. Bei dir läuft da wohl 5 mit Desktop.
-
@Thomas-Braun
danke für den Tipp, aber wie kann sich der Runlevel über Nacht geändert haben und den Webadapter hatte ich noch nie und es lief seit 2 Jahren problemlos.Ich kann mal den Web Adapter hinzufügen uns schauen was passiert.
-
@fluidfred
Der hat sich nicht über Nacht geändert, der läuft dann schon seit 2 Jahren unnötigerweise in dem RunLevel.Mit dem web-Adapter war auch nur eine Vermutung.
iobroker start admin
mal probiert?
-
@Thomas-Braun
ich habe vermutlich Run Level 5 weil ich einen VNC-Server installiert habe. Es hat auch immer funktioniert mit Run Level 5.Befürchte wenn ich auf Runlevel 3 zurückgehe, dass ich VNC nicht mehr nutzen kann und nicht mehr von Remote auf den Raspberry komme.
Die Installation des Webservers hat nichts gebracht.
-
@fluidfred
Man geht ja auch nicht per VNC auf einen Server, sondern per SSH.
Ohne Desktop-Overhead. -
@Thomas-Braun
o.k. über SSH gehe ich auch manchmal. Ich brauche aber VNC weil ich über den Raspi auch meine Fritzbox konfiguriere und die hat nur ein Web-Interface.Ich glaube das mit dem Runlevel ist auch nicht das Problem. Es muss was damit zu tun haben was ich gestern gemacht habe. Irgendetwas stört den Admin Adapter, aber was ?
-
iobroker start admin
-
@Thomas-Braun
ich haben den Admin Adapter schon neu gestartet, hat leider nichts gebracht. Firewall kann auch nicht dazwischen sein, denn ich bin direkt auf den Raspi. -
@fluidfred
Das verstehe ich übrigens nicht:Ich brauche aber VNC weil ich über den Raspi auch meine Fritzbox konfiguriere und die hat nur ein Web-Interface.
Geh doch mit dem VNC-Client nicht über den Raspi auf die Fritzbox, sondern auf direktem Weg auf die FritzBox.
Ihr baut da immer Konstruktionen auf...BTT: Der Admin ist nicht 'alive'.
-
@Thomas-Braun
Es geht nicht nur auf die Fritzbox, sondern auch um ein paar Überwachungskameras die ich über Web konfigurieren muss. Der Raspi mit IObroker ist in Südafrika.Kann ich den Admin Adaptor neu installieren, ohne mir das System zu zerschiesen und wie geht das?
-
@Thomas-Braun
habe auf Run Level 3 zurückgeschaltet, geht aber auch nicht.pi@paradise:~ $ who -r Runlevel 3 2020-12-01 11:25
-
@Thomas-Braun
Moin, anscheinend startet mein Admin Adapter nicht. Die Frage ist warum? Hier der letzte Abschnitt der Log-Datei.2020-12-02 09:19:20.423 - error: host.paradise Caught by controller[0]: at Receiver.expectHandler (/opt/iobroker/node_modules/ws/lib/Receiver.js:493:33) 2020-12-02 09:19:20.424 - error: host.paradise Caught by controller[0]: at Receiver.add (/opt/iobroker/node_modules/ws/lib/Receiver.js:103:24) 2020-12-02 09:19:20.425 - error: host.paradise Caught by controller[0]: at Socket.realHandler (/opt/iobroker/node_modules/ws/lib/WebSocket.js:825:20) 2020-12-02 09:19:20.425 - error: host.paradise Caught by controller[0]: at emitOne (events.js:116:13) 2020-12-02 09:19:20.426 - error: host.paradise Caught by controller[0]: at Socket.emit (events.js:211:7) 2020-12-02 09:19:20.427 - error: host.paradise Caught by controller[0]: at addChunk (_stream_readable.js:263:12) 2020-12-02 09:19:20.427 - error: host.paradise Caught by controller[0]: at readableAddChunk (_stream_readable.js:250:11) 2020-12-02 09:19:20.428 - error: host.paradise Caught by controller[0]: at Socket.Readable.push (_stream_readable.js:208:10) 2020-12-02 09:19:20.429 - info: host.paradise instance system.adapter.admin.0 terminated with code 0 (NO_ERROR) 2020-12-02 09:19:20.430 - info: host.paradise Restart adapter system.adapter.admin.0 because enabled
-
which nodejs && nodejs -v && which node && node -v && which npm && npm -v && apt policy nodejs
-
pi@paradise:/opt/iobroker/log $ which nodejs && nodejs -v && which node && node -v && which npm && npm -v && apt policy nodejs /usr/bin/nodejs v8.17.0 /usr/bin/node v8.17.0 /usr/bin/npm 6.13.4 nodejs: Installiert: 8.17.0-1nodesource1 Installationskandidat: 8.17.0-1nodesource1 Versionstabelle: *** 8.17.0-1nodesource1 500 500 https://deb.nodesource.com/node_8.x stretch/main armhf Packages 100 /var/lib/dpkg/status 8.11.1~dfsg-2~bpo9+1 500 500 http://archive.raspberrypi.org/debian stretch/main armhf Packages 4.8.2~dfsg-1 500 500 http://raspbian.raspberrypi.org/raspbian stretch/main armhf Packages pi@paradise:/opt/iobroker/log $